Your Gmc Seirra has red fluid in the radiator what could it be?
Your anti-freeze is a Dex-cool anti-freeze. It is not compatiable with the green kind. It is a long life coolant which can last up to 100,000 miles. If you have to top off, do not add water as this coolant comes pre-mixed.

How to fix GMC 2500HD Speedo that indecates 40mph at stop?
i have a 03 gmc 2500hd, gm had a recall on instrument panel that effected the speebo, and other gages. you may want to check with a dealer to see if yours is covered. good luck.
1usmcx
This particular model came with defective stepper motors on the back of the instrument cluster. You can buy the stepper motors in E-Bay for a few bucks, the trick is in knowing how to desolder the old ones and solder the new ones on. The whole project should run you about 75.00 bucks. Practice soldering similar materials first before you get the hot soldering gun to the cluster's grid. With some basic knowledge of how solder works, you should be able to fix it in about two hours. You will have to mark the needles at "zero", you can do it by using some masking tape and a pen, before removing the needles. Do some research, and you will find most of the information you need to perform the task. The new cluster will run you about 450.00 plus installation (which is a joke, it is a plug and play). How do you replace the inside drivers door handle on a 97 Chevy truck?
I don't know if you asked this in another question that I just answered but here is what I wrote "Need a rivet gun and rivets. Remove inside door panel...(need to remove a few screws. Panel is attached by plastic rivets so pull hard but gentle. Start from bottom and work around and up. Then slide it up to remove. I don't know if your door will have it but you might need to remove a metal plate (hexscrews) Now it gets a little tricky to explain. You'll see a thin metal wire attached to the door handle with a plastic lock nut (needle nose pliers to remove. You might also need a drill to drill out the rivets holding the handle. Reattach the handle to the wire BEFORE replacing the rivets. Then work yourself back to installing the door panel.I just did this a few weeks ago with power locks and windows.

How do you repair the rear differential 1994 gm 1500 pickup truck?
I'm guessing you are talking about ring and pinion/spiders/locking differential. Not a back-yard mechanic item. It takes a knowlegeable mechanic to set backlash and toe for replacing gear sets. If you try it yourself, you will end up with a gear mesh that whines or maybe even slips causing breakage. Leave it to a pro, it's cheaper. If you are just replacing axle bearings and seals, you can do it yourself but you will need torches and/or a hydraulic press to remove and replace the bearings.
Where is the PVC valve located on 2003 GMC Sierra truck?
Remove the 'Vortec' cover from the intake manifold (right on top). Coming off of the rear 1/3 of the intake manifold is a black tube, approx. 3/4 in dia., wrapped in a soft foam sleeve. Follow this down and back, to where it meets the rear of the engine block. Pull up firmly and the PCV valve will pop out of the block. It will still be connected to the tube, there is a nipple on the valve which prevents it from being pulled out easily. Grasp the tube with one hand, the body of the PCV valve with the other, pull firmly, and the valve should come out. If you're replacing the PCV valve, make sure you really need to do so. Some GMC trucks come with a fixed orifice PCV valve, which is hollow, nothing inside. There is no need to replace this style of PCV valve, as, obviously, there's nothing that can go wrong with it.
